What does each digit of ZIP Code 98380-9311 stands for? ZIP+4 Code consists of two parts, the first five digits can be located to the post office, and the last four digits can identify a geographic segment within the five-digit delivery area. The 6-7 digits designate sector or several blocks, and the 8-9 digits designate segment or one side of a street.

- ·Base Alternate Code?
Code that specifies whether a record is a base (preferred) or alternate record. Base records (represented as "B") can represent a range of addresses or an individual address, such as a firm record, while alternate records (represented as "A") are individual delivery points. Government deliveries will only be listed on alternate records with the appropriate government building indicator (federal, state, or city) set.: Base
